Team Defenses vs. Power Forwards

Rank is in ascending order, meaning that #1 is the toughest team against a given position and #30 is the easiest team against that position

NOTE: Table is sortable. Just click the header of each column to sort!

RANK TEAM POS GP PTS REB AST STL BLK TO FG% 3P% FPPGA
30 Charlotte PF 80 21.2 12.5 3.4 1.3 1.8 2.6 49.3% 40.1% 40.7
29 Cleveland PF 79 21.6 11.4 3.2 1.2 2.1 2.8 49.2% 37.9% 40.0
28 Sacramento PF 79 21.8 12.1 3.2 1.4 1.3 2.5 49.0% 33.0% 40.0
27 Phoenix PF 80 21.9 12.3 2.8 1.5 1.3 2.7 49.5% 39.4% 39.9
26 Utah PF 80 20.9 12.3 2.6 1.3 1.8 2.3 47.4% 34.4% 39.7
25 Golden State PF 80 20.6 11.7 3 1.6 1.5 2.4 46.1% 31.5% 39.1
24 Minnesota PF 80 20.5 11.6 3.1 1.7 1.7 3 48.5% 35.6% 39.0
23 Milwaukee PF 80 20.3 12.6 3.1 1.5 1.1 2.5 48.8% 35.6% 38.7
22 Dallas PF 79 20.5 13.4 2.9 1.2 1 2.6 45.9% 34.5% 38.6
21 Portland PF 79 21.4 10.6 3 1.7 1.2 2.2 50.5% 33.3% 38.6
20 Houston PF 79 20.2 11.3 2.7 1.5 1.8 2.4 46.7% 36.7% 38.4
19 Toronto PF 79 21.6 11.7 2.9 1.3 1 2.6 47.8% 28.4% 38.2
18 Atlanta PF 80 20.2 12 2.6 1.6 1.3 2.5 48.1% 42.0% 38.1
17 L.A.Lakers PF 80 20.7 11.2 2.6 1.6 1.2 2.4 47.4% 41.8% 37.7
16 Detroit PF 80 21.2 10.6 2.4 1.2 1.6 2.1 49.5% 36.5% 37.7
15 Boston PF 80 19.5 12.5 3.1 1.3 1.2 2.6 45.2% 29.7% 37.5
14 Washington PF 80 19.6 11.7 2.7 1.4 1.5 2.5 45.3% 34.6% 37.3
13 Orlando PF 80 18.7 11.8 2.5 1.2 1.4 2.2 46.9% 31.2% 36.0
12 Philadelphia PF 79 18.5 12.1 2.9 1.3 1 2.4 45.4% 34.8% 35.7
11 Denver PF 79 19.7 9.9 2.8 1.1 1.6 2.3 46.2% 33.5% 35.5
10 San Antonio PF 79 18.7 11 2.4 1.5 1.4 2.4 43.6% 28.4% 35.5
9 New Orleans PF 80 19.3 10.4 2.7 1.2 1.5 2.5 48.7% 37.0% 35.3
8 Chicago PF 79 18.9 10.9 2.2 1.1 1.6 2.1 46.7% 32.5% 35.3
7 Oklahoma City PF 80 19.2 11 2.3 1.4 1.2 2.5 42.2% 32.7% 35.2
6 Miami PF 79 20.7 10.6 2.2 1.2 0.6 2.4 46.2% 37.1% 34.7
5 L.A.Clippers PF 80 19.1 11.3 2.8 1.1 0.9 2.7 46.5% 40.5% 34.5
4 New York PF 79 18.3 10.9 2.8 1.4 1.1 2.6 47.6% 32.0% 34.4
3 Memphis PF 80 18.3 10.2 2.6 1.1 1.7 2.7 44.9% 33.3% 34.0
2 Indiana PF 79 16.8 11.1 2.1 1.5 1.6 2.3 42.1% 27.2% 33.9
1 Brooklyn PF 79 18.6 9.7 2.8 1.2 1.2 2.2 47.5% 33.3% 33.7
